1 Input
Coinbase
Block Reward
039d180b0103
1 Output - 10,148.54269525 PEPE
10,148.54269525
PEPE
Output #0
Script: 21025e043b63b0b1232788add46843be88ec00b9b93fe00c8b420d54f2636e9ec166ac